The year is 2033. The world has been reduced to uninhabitable rubble and only a few score thousand survivors live on in the Moscow Metro - the biggest air-raid shelter ever built. It is a world without a tomorrow where feelings have given way to instinct - the most important of which is survival. But now a new and terrible threat has appeared and it is up to one young man to alert everyone. He holds the future of his the whole Metro in his hands and maybe the whole of humanity as well.
Dmitry Glukhovsky is a Journalism and Foreign Relations graduate of the Hebrew University in Jerusalem. Actually he is Russia Today`s roving reporter. From Algeria to Iceland, from Luxembourg to Kazakhstan, Glukhovsky has kept Russia Today viewers abreast of both breaking news and the results of major international gatherings. As correspondent he also took part in the Russian Polar expedition. In 2007, Glukhovsky got the Encouragement Award of the European Science Fiction Society in the prestigeous EuroCon contest in Copenhagen for his novel "Metro-2033". Apart from his native Russian, he speaks English, French, German, Hebrew and Spanish. His Metro novels have been international bestsellers and are the basis of the bestselling Metro computer game franchise.
